Sandusky St. Mary rolled past Crestline for a comfortable 61-30 victory at Crestline High on Feb. 21 in Ohio boys high school basketball action.
The first quarter gave Sandusky St. Mary a 20-9 lead over Crestline.
The Panthers registered a 44-21 advantage at halftime over the Bulldogs.
Sandusky St. Mary jumped to a 46-22 lead heading into the fourth quarter.
The Panthers held on with a 15-8 scoring edge in the fourth quarter.
